> When records from partitions on different nodes are committed, each node uses
> its own SQL connection. It is possible that one of DML statements will fail
> on one of the connections, while others have committed successfully.
> And we need to make a very hard decision:
> - If we ignore fail then we will lose some changes.
> - If we throw an exception we will make inconsistent changes.
